    What are Joint Disorders?

    Joint and nerve-related conditions like arthritis, spondylitis, sciatica, and varicose veins are often linked to age, lifestyle, or chronic inflammation. These conditions may lead to stiffness, swelling, limited motion, or nerve pain. Ayurveda identifies root causes—typically Vata imbalance, poor circulation, or Ama (toxins)—and treats them through detox, rejuvenation, and nerve-calming therapies.

    Panchakarma & Detox Therapies

    Depending on your dosha and condition, therapies may include:

    Herbal oil massage to lubricate joints and reduce stiffness

    Warm herbal poultice therapy for pain and swelling

    Medicated enema to balance Vata and relieve chronic joint pain

    Bloodletting therapy for varicose veins (where applicable)
